March 17 2014: I was pretty determined yesterday to kick off the 2014 Sauvie Island Kiteboarding Season.

Wind Conditions: 5 - 25 mph NW which means slightly offshore and clearly not ideal

Result: you can see for yourself in the video below - It worked!

https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=73wGnltcj4M

It was the opportunity to try a brand new 13 m 2014 Cabrinha Drifter. Loved it and also enjoyed the new Overdrive 1X bar. Looking forward to receiving the 2014 Contra, which should be ideal for Sauvie in the summer and some other light wind spot that I want to explore.

Felt pretty nice to be out there again. And the best part: there was definitely no crowd to fight.

My drone is DJI Phantom (version 1) equipped with a semi-custom 2-axis brushless gimbal. A must have for stable footage in pretty much any conditions... You can see the result in the video as you see the propellers come in and out in the field of view during flight maneuveurs yet keeping the images steady.

Without a gimbal, the footage would be very painful to watch in windy conditions (a bit like the helmet footage when riding -- could use a lot of stabilization if it was possible)
